引言
在数字化的浪潮中,“物联网” (IoT, Internet of Things) 和 “智能家居” 已成为耳熟能详的词汇。物联网描绘了一个万物互联的世界,传感器、设备、系统通过网络彼此通信;而智能家居则是物联网技术在居住环境中的具体应用,旨在通过自动化、远程控制和个性化服务,提升生活品质和居住体验。
然而,智能家居的真正潜力并非仅仅在于独立运行的智能设备,而在于这些设备与系统之间无缝、高效的“集成”。从智能照明到环境控制,从安防监控到影音娱乐,只有当它们协同工作,形成一个有机的整体,才能真正实现从“物”的智能到“家”的智慧的飞跃。本文将深入探讨物联网与智能家居集成的核心技术、挑战与未来趋势,为技术爱好者揭示其背后的奥秘。
I. 物联网 (IoT) 核心概念速览
物联网是一个庞大的生态系统,它通过将物理世界中的各种“物”连接到互联网,使它们能够感知、通信、计算和执行。其核心组成部分包括:
感知与执行层:物理世界的眼睛和手
这是物联网的“神经末梢”,由各种传感器(如温度、湿度、光照、运动、气体、图像等)负责采集环境数据,以及执行器(如继电器、电机、阀门、LED灯等)负责响应指令并影响物理世界。
网络连接层:信息传输的桥梁
传感器收集到的数据需要通过各种有线或无线网络技术传输到后端。常见的协议包括:
- 短距离无线通信: Wi-Fi、蓝牙 (Bluetooth)、Zigbee、Z-Wave 等,适用于家庭环境。
- 低功耗广域网 (LPWAN): LoRaWAN、NB-IoT 等,通常用于城市级或大规模物联网部署,但在某些智能家居边缘网关的场景下也有应用。
- 蜂窝网络: 4G/5G,提供高速、广域连接,适用于对带宽要求高的场景。
平台与数据处理层:智能的“大脑”
数据从设备端传输到云端或本地服务器后,需要进行存储、处理、分析。这一层通常包括:
- 物联网平台: 如 AWS IoT、Azure IoT Hub、Google Cloud IoT Core,提供设备管理、数据摄取、消息队列、规则引擎等服务。
- 大数据存储与分析: 对海量物联网数据进行存储(如时序数据库)和实时/离线分析,挖掘深层价值。
应用与服务层:价值的呈现
这是用户直接交互的层面,包括移动应用、Web界面、语音助手等,用于控制设备、查看数据、设置自动化规则和获取智能服务。
II. 智能家居:用户体验的具象化
智能家居是物联网在居住空间中的一个特定且复杂的应用场景。它通过集成各种智能设备和系统,旨在提供安全、舒适、节能、便捷的居住环境。
核心功能与挑战
智能家居涵盖的功能广泛,包括:
- 智能照明: 亮度、色温调节,场景模式切换。
- 环境控制: 智能温控器、空气净化器、新风系统。
- 安防监控: 智能门锁、摄像头、门窗传感器、烟雾报警器。
- 娱乐影音: 智能音箱、家庭影院联动。
- 能源管理: 智能插座、用电量监测。
早期智能家居面临的主要挑战是“碎片化”——不同品牌、不同协议的设备之间难以互联互通,形成“孤岛”,用户体验大打折扣。这就引出了“集成”的核心议题。
III. 集成之路:从“物”到“智”的核心技术
智能家居的集成远不止于简单连接,它涉及多层次、多维度的技术协同,旨在打破设备壁垒,实现无缝互操作。
通信协议与标准的融合
这是实现设备间互联互基石。
- Wi-Fi: 普及率高,带宽大,适合需要高带宽的设备(如摄像头)。
- 蓝牙 (Bluetooth): 低功耗,点对点连接,适合穿戴设备、智能门锁等。
- Zigbee 与 Z-Wave: 专为智能家居设计,网状网络 (Mesh Network),低功耗,设备互联性强,但在不同厂商间仍存在兼容性问题。
- 新兴标准:Matter 与 Thread:
- Thread: 一种基于 IPv6 的低功耗网状网络协议,是 Matter 的底层网络层之一。
- Matter: 由连接标准联盟 (CSA, Connectivity Standards Alliance) 推出,旨在成为智能家居设备的统一应用层协议。它运行在 Wi-Fi、Thread 和以太网上,目标是实现跨品牌、跨生态系统的设备无缝兼容。例如,一个Matter设备可以同时兼容Apple HomeKit、Google Home、Amazon Alexa等平台,极大简化了用户体验和开发者工作。
协议类型 | 特点 | 适用场景 | 优势 | 劣势 |
---|---|---|---|---|
Wi-Fi | 高带宽、IP寻址 | 视频、高速数据传输 | 普及率高、易于接入现有网络 | 功耗相对高、网络拥堵影响 |
蓝牙 | 低功耗、点对点 | 个人设备、短距离控制 | 成本低、易于配对 | 距离短、设备数量有限 |
Zigbee | 网状网络、低功耗 | 大规模设备互联、传感 | 自组网、扩展性好、功耗低 | 兼容性挑战、需网关 |
Z-Wave | 网状网络、低功耗 | 大规模设备互联、传感 | 认证严格、互操作性好 | 协议私有、频段差异 |
Thread/Matter | 基于IPv6、统一应用层 | 未来智能家居主流 | 跨生态兼容、低功耗、本地化 | 发展中,设备生态仍在完善 |
数据互联与共享机制
设备间的“对话”需要统一的语言和传输方式。
- API 接口: RESTful API 是最常见的Web服务接口,用于设备与云平台或不同系统间的通信。例如,智能温控器可以通过API向云端报告温度数据,并接收指令。
- 消息队列协议 (如 MQTT): MQTT (Message Queuing Telemetry Transport) 是一种轻量级的发布/订阅消息协议,专为低带宽、高延迟或不稳定网络环境设计,非常适合物联网设备之间以及设备与云平台之间的通信。
- 示例:MQTT在智能家居中的应用
设想一个智能温控系统,它可能通过MQTT发布温度数据,并订阅控制指令。1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41# 伪代码:智能温控器发布温度
import paho.mqtt.client as mqtt
import time
BROKER_ADDRESS = "your_mqtt_broker_address"
TOPIC_TEMPERATURE = "smart_home/living_room/temperature"
def on_connect(client, userdata, flags, rc):
print(f"Connected with result code {rc}")
client = mqtt.Client()
client.on_connect = on_connect
client.connect(BROKER_ADDRESS, 1883, 60)
client.loop_start()
while True:
current_temp = 25.5 # 假设读取到当前温度
client.publish(TOPIC_TEMPERATURE, str(current_temp))
print(f"Published temperature: {current_temp}")
time.sleep(10) # 每10秒发布一次
# 伪代码:智能照明系统订阅指令
TOPIC_LIGHT_CONTROL = "smart_home/living_room/light/control"
def on_message(client, userdata, msg):
print(f"Received message: {msg.payload.decode()} on topic {msg.topic}")
command = msg.payload.decode()
if command == "ON":
print("Turning lights ON")
# 执行开灯操作
elif command == "OFF":
print("Turning lights OFF")
# 执行关灯操作
# ... 其他控制逻辑
client_light = mqtt.Client()
client_light.on_connect = on_connect
client_light.on_message = on_message
client_light.connect(BROKER_ADDRESS, 1883, 60)
client_light.subscribe(TOPIC_LIGHT_CONTROL)
client_light.loop_forever()
- 示例:MQTT在智能家居中的应用
- 数据格式: JSON (JavaScript Object Notation) 和 XML (Extensible Markup Language) 是最常用的数据交换格式,JSON因其轻量级和易解析性在物联网中更为流行。
边缘计算与本地智能
为了减少对云端的依赖、降低延迟和保护隐私,智能家居正越来越多地采用边缘计算。
- 智能网关: 扮演核心角色,负责设备协议转换、本地数据处理、自动化规则执行,甚至运行轻量级AI模型。例如,本地网关可以实现“当检测到有人移动且光线不足时,自动开灯”的场景联动,无需经过云端。
- 优势: 低延迟(毫秒级响应)、隐私保护(敏感数据不离家)、离线工作能力(即使断网也能维持基本功能)、降低云服务成本。
人工智能 (AI) 与机器学习 (ML) 的赋能
AI和ML是提升智能家居体验的关键。
- 个性化与自适应: 学习用户的日常习惯、偏好和生活模式,自动调节环境参数。例如,学习用户何时回家、何时睡觉,自动调整灯光和温度。
- 预测性维护: 通过分析设备运行数据,预测潜在故障,提前预警或安排维护。
- 语音识别与自然语言处理 (NLP): 智能音箱作为人机交互的主要入口,使语音控制成为可能。
- 计算机视觉: 用于安防监控中的人脸识别、异常行为检测、宠物识别等。
数学模型示例:智能温控系统中的回归分析
智能温控器可以通过机器学习算法学习如何最有效地维持室内温度,同时最小化能耗。例如,可以使用多元线性回归来预测未来一段时间内的能耗 ,基于历史温度设置 、室外温度 、日照强度 和用户偏好因子 。
其中:
- 是预测的能耗。
- 是通过历史数据训练得到的回归系数。
- 是误差项。
通过优化这些参数,智能温控系统可以在保持用户舒适度的前提下,找到能耗最低的设置。这涉及到优化问题,例如最小化损失函数:
安全与隐私挑战
集成意味着更多连接点,也带来更多潜在的安全风险。
- 数据加密: 确保设备与云端通信使用TLS/SSL等加密协议。
- 设备认证: 严格的设备身份认证机制(如X.509证书),防止未经授权的设备接入。
- 固件更新: 定期且安全的固件更新机制,修复漏洞。
- 隐私保护: 敏感数据(如视频、门禁记录)在本地处理,只上传必要的匿名数据。用户应拥有对其数据的完全控制权。
IV. 架构设计模式
智能家居的集成架构通常可以分为几种模式:
中心化架构 (云主导)
- 描述: 所有智能设备直接或通过一个简单的网关连接到云平台,所有数据处理、规则执行、智能分析都在云端完成。
- 优点: 部署简单、扩展性强、计算能力强大、易于实现远程控制和跨设备联动。
- 缺点: 严重依赖网络连接、存在延迟、数据隐私风险较高。
去中心化架构 (边缘主导)
- 描述: 核心智能逻辑和数据处理主要在本地智能网关或设备本身上运行,云端只做数据同步、远程访问或高级服务。
- 优点: 低延迟、高隐私性、即使断网也能工作、降低云服务成本。
- 缺点: 网关性能要求高、本地存储和计算资源有限、扩展性可能受限。
混合架构 (云-边协同)
- 描述: 结合了中心化和去中心化模式的优点,是当前最推荐的智能家居架构。实时性要求高、隐私敏感的操作在本地边缘进行;需要大数据分析、远程访问、跨平台协作的功能则由云端处理。
- 优势: 兼顾了响应速度、隐私保护、离线可用性和云端强大计算能力的优势。例如,本地网关处理大部分日常自动化,而语音助手命令和复杂的机器学习任务则在云端完成。
结论
物联网与智能家居的集成不仅仅是将各种设备连接起来,更是一个从“孤岛”走向“生态”,从“自动化”迈向“智能化”的演进过程。通过通信协议的统一、数据互联机制的完善、边缘计算的引入以及人工智能的赋能,智能家居正变得更加无缝、个性化和自主。
未来的智能家居将更加注重用户体验,实现真正的“无感智能”,设备能够预判并满足我们的需求,而我们甚至不需要主动发出指令。安全和隐私将依然是核心挑战,需要技术提供商和用户共同努力。随着Matter等新标准的普及和AI技术的深入应用,一个真正智慧、舒适、节能且安全的居住环境将不再是遥远的梦想,而是触手可及的现实。